Hi there!
Hoping someone can help? I was told by my ND to start taking digestive enzymes but every time I try it burns! I have mild gastritis as well as SIBO. Any thoughts?
There are different digestive enzymes for different needs. I found I couldn’t take any that have pancreatic enzymes, as I got burning. I found that “Acid-Ease” causes no problems for me.
Good luck!Yes, Acid Ease by Enzymatic Therapy is especially designed for sensitive stomachs. I had burning/pain with other enzymes, as most contain protease. Acid Ease (bad name, nothing to do with acid blocking) also has some marshmallow root, slippery elm & gamma-oryzanol to coat & heal stomach lining. I love this product and it really helps with carb digesting.
